4) Please include a description of the contract’s loan provisions. Also, if interest is charged on a loan, please disclose the interest rate in the fee table.

The Contract offers loans only if the Contract is issued under an employer-sponsored retirement plan and that plan allows loans. The loan provision is found in the applicable tax endorsement issued with the Contract. Loans may only be taken from the fixed account. The loan interest rate is changed on a quarterly basis. The initial interest rate is set at the time the loan is effective, and the interest rate may change annually on the anniversary date of the loan. We have included a brief description of loans—when they are available and how they operate—in the section of the prospectus that describes different types of transactions in which a Contract Owner can engage (see page 17 of the prospectus for the Qualified Contract).

Under these circumstances, we respectfully submit that disclosure about loans in the “Transactions” section of the prospectus is more “user friendly” and informative to the Contract Owner than the presentation, as a charge in the fee table, of a loan interest rate that is only relevant for a finite period to particular Contract Owners who are participants in a plan that allows loans.
